statistical-power
Sample-size and statistical power calculations for planning studies. Use whenever someone asks "how many subjects/samples/replicates do I need", wants an a priori power analysis, a minimum detectable effect (MDE), a power curve, or needs to justify a sample size for a grant, IRB protocol, or pre-registration. Covers closed-form power for t-tests, ANOVA, proportions, correlations, chi-square, and regression, plus simulation-based (Monte Carlo) power for designs with no formula — logistic/Poisson regression, mixed models, cluster-randomized trials, survival, and interactions. Use this skill even when the request only mentions an effect size, alpha, or "80% power" without saying "power analysis" explicitly. For laying out the study (randomization, blocking, factorial/DOE, crossover, sequential designs) use experimental-design; for analyzing data already collected and reporting it use statistical-analysis.
uncertainty-and-units
Track physical units and propagate measurement uncertainty in scientific calculations using pint and uncertainties. Use for unit conversion and dimensional checking, GUM uncertainty budgets, Type A and Type B evaluation, coverage factors and expanded uncertainty, Monte Carlo propagation, significant-figure and plus-minus reporting, error propagation through curve fits, CODATA constants, auditing Python code for stripped units or broken uncertainty propagation, and order-of-magnitude plausibility checks using dimensionless groups (Reynolds, Peclet, Damkohler, Knudsen, Biot, Womersley), characteristic scales such as diffusion time or Debye length, and observed magnitude ranges. Trigger on "is this number physically reasonable", "sanity check these units", "what regime is this flow in", or a result that looks off by orders of magnitude.

experimental-design
Design experiments and studies BEFORE data is collected — choosing a design, randomizing, blocking, and laying out treatment combinations so results are interpretable. Use whenever someone is planning a study, asks how to assign subjects/samples to groups, mentions randomization, blocking, stratification, controls, factorial or fractional-factorial designs, design of experiments (DOE), screening many factors, response-surface optimization, crossover or repeated-measures or split-plot designs, cluster/group randomization, Latin squares, plate layouts, batch/run-order effects, replication vs. pseudoreplication, or sequential/adaptive/group-sequential designs. Trigger even for informal phrasings like "how should I set up this experiment", "how do I avoid confounding", "what's the best way to test these 6 factors", or "assign these mice to conditions". For computing the sample size or power once the design is chosen, use statistical-power; for analyzing data already collected, use statistical-analysis.
